ASM/JGI Bioinformatics Institute
March 11-14 - ASM Headquarters, Washington, DC
Goal: Participants will understand, interpret, and use molecular sequence information to solve problems, providing a framework for developing classroom activities and research projects for undergraduate students. The program features analysis of microbial genomes, molecular sequences, and structural data.
